What is the Goethe Certificate B2?
The Goethe Certificate B2 is an examination provided by the Goethe-Institut, a worldwide recognized institution for promoting the German language and culture. This particular certificate lines up with the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), which categorizes language proficiency into 6 levels, varying from A1 (novice) to C2 (skilled). For that reason, attaining a B2 certificate symbolizes that the candidate can:
Understand the Main Ideas: Grasp the essences of complicated texts on both concrete and abstract topics, including conversations in their specialized field.
Interact Fluently: Communicate with native speakers with a degree of fluency and spontaneity, making routine interaction possible without stress for either celebration.
Produce Clear Texts: Write clear, in-depth texts on a large range of topics and articulate perspectives on topical issues, talking about advantages and downsides of different alternatives.

Structure of the B2 Examination
The Goethe B2 assessment is divided into 4 parts, each assessing different language proficiencies:
Listening Comprehension: This area examines the candidate's ability to comprehend spoken German. Candidates listen to audio recordings, such as conversations or radio broadcasts, and respond to related concerns.
Reading Comprehension: In this part, test-takers check out numerous texts, such as short articles or reports, to demonstrate their understanding and ability to summarize essential ideas.
Written Expression: Candidates are required to compose a text, normally an essay or a letter, showcasing their capability to articulate ideas plainly and cohesively.
Oral Expression: This last section includes a spoken interview or presentation, where prospects need to successfully interact concepts and react to concerns.

Q2: Can I take the exam online?
A: As of now, the Goethe Certificate B2 assessment can be taken at designated Goethe-Institut centers. While some initial assessments might be available online, the main exam is typically conducted face to face.
Q3: What is the passing score for the B2 exam?
A: The scoring system for the B2 exam varies, however generally a minimum score of 60-- 65% is needed to pass. Each section of the exam generally needs a minimum efficiency level.
Q4: Is there a particular age requirement to take the exam?
A: There are no official age restrictions for taking the B2 exam. Nevertheless, due to its complexity, it is normally suggested for individuals aged 16 and above.
